Why is it important to report to probation?

E-mail Print PDF
Failing to report is one of the most common reasons for a probation revocation.  It is also the violation that many judges consider the most frustrating part of probation hearings because there is no good reason not to report to probation.  There are valid instances where someone does not have the money to pay their probation fee.  The longer someone fails to report, the more significant the consequence when they are finally caught.  Keeping the lines of communication open with your probation officer is key.
